Backing up setup data
Setting for "Backup setup data"
The "Backup setup data" function should only be used if MD11280 $MN_WPD_INI_MODE is
set to 1 (default setting). Otherwise, when the NC is started for the first time after selecting
the part program, a file with the same name with the ".ini" extension would be automatically
executed.

Time monitoring
For data transfer problems or at the end of data transfer (without end
of data transfer character) data transfer is interrupted after the
specified number of seconds.
The time monitoring is controlled by a time generator (clock) that is
started with the first character and is reset with each transferred
character. The time monitoring can be set (seconds).
